UHLMANN GRAIN CO. v. FIDELITY & DEPOSIT CO.

No. 7251.

116 F.2d 105 (1940)

UHLMANN GRAIN CO. v. FIDELITY & DEPOSIT CO. OF MARYLAND.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Seventh Circuit.

Rehearing Denied January 2, 1941.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Weymouth Kirkland, Howard Ellis, and Wm. H. Symmes, all of Chicago, Ill., for appellant.

Louis L. Dent, George M. Weichelt, John P. Hampton, and Roger D. Doten, all of Chicago, Ill., for appellee.

Before SPARKS, MAJOR, and KERNER, Circuit Judges.


MAJOR, Circuit Judge.

This is an appeal from an order of the District Court entered January 8, 1940, dismissing plaintiff's amended complaint for failure to state a cause of action. Plaintiff's original complaint had theretofore been stricken for the same reason.

The amended complaint (herein referred to as the "complaint") sought a reformation of, and recovery upon, two contracts of insurance, each designated as a Brokers' Blanket Bond, issued by the defendant...
